Blake Lively ‘Put Aside Personality Differences’ With Anna Kendrick to Film ‘A Simple Favor 2’

Blake Lively is desperate to shake off her “most hated” tag and make amends where she can, leveraging her and Ryan Reynolds’ significant influence to secure projects and, if necessary, navigate their way out of difficulties.

“Blake has now had the biggest direct hit of her career with It Ends With Us but she’s not going to let herself be permanently painted as the villain every project she does going forward,” a source exclusively tells Life & Style. “In fact, she is pushing back against that strongly and making sure her real allies know just how much they are valued.”

Blake, 37, found herself at the center of feud rumors with her costar Justin Baldoni, sparked during the filming of It Ends With Us. Blake’s “mean girl” reputation continued to escalate after resurfaced interviews painted her as a cold person, making snarky remarks when a journalist attempted to congratulate her on her pregnancy.\

The Shallows actress appears to be leaning on fellow leading lady Anna Kendrick, her costar from the 2018 dark-comedy thriller A Simple Favor. The story follows Stephanie (Kendrick), a mommy blogger, who forms a friendship with the glamorous and enigmatic Emily (Lively), only for Emily to suddenly vanish under mysterious circumstances. Anna, 39, and Blake reportedly clashed on set, with the Pitch Perfect star playing up their onscreen animosity by saying things like, “She seemed nice – little did I know.”

However, the insider reveals that the Sisterhood of the Traveling Pants actress and Twilight alum have “managed to put aside their personality differences” to work on A Simple Favor 2 — a project some in the press had deemed “impossible.”

“Sony is holding out hope that Blake and Justin Baldoni can come to some kind of understanding to get the It Ends With Us sequel off the ground in the next 18 months,” the source continues. “They’re doing everything they can to make that happen, while respecting Justin and Blake for the job they’ve already done.”

The source says Blake would return “for more movies if it’s a great business proposition,” noting that her “personality differences with Justin or anybody else” wouldn’t be a “deciding factor.”

“But ‘IEWU‘ is all about money, and it always has been,” the insider concludes.

Blake and Justin fueled rumors they were feuding when they didn’t pose for photos together at the film’s New York City premiere on August 6. Blake also avoided doing any press interviews with the Jane the Virgin alum, 40, despite participating in some alongside costar Brandon Sklenar.

Justin hinted that he had no interest in being part of the sequel, It Starts With Us, the follow-up novel to It Ends With Us. “I think there are better people for that one,” he told Entertainment Tonight on August 6. “I think Blake Lively’s ready to direct. That’s what I think.”

Sources later exclusively told Life & Style in September that Ryan, 47, was willing to “buy out” Justin’s stake in the franchise so Blake could “continue her role without having to” work with him.

“This is the biggest film Blake has ever made. Ryan wants to make sure she isn’t replaced in the sequel!” the source dished on September 15.
